What this refusal means

Reigate and Banstead refused this application for the reasons on the decision notice; only the applicant can appeal, and refused schemes often return in revised form. More in our guide to what happens after a planning decision.

About tree works applications

Applications for works to trees cover protected trees: consent under a tree preservation order, or six weeks notice for trees in a conservation area. More in our guide to planning application types.
